SUMMARY: Traditionally, most NFL coaches use the third preseason game as the dress rehearsal for the regular season. Both Tennessee head coach Jeff Fisher and Atlanta coach Jim Mora tried to characterize last week’s losses as personnel evaluations, rather than competitive games. Expect that to change Saturday night. Mora said most Falcon starters will play at least a half.
The Titans are 0-2 in the preseason, while the Falcons fell to 1-1 after a 38-10 loss at Green Bay last week.
